发明名称 METHOD AND APPARATUS OF USING HEAT GENERATED BY SINGLE WELL ENGINEERED GEOTHERMAL SYSTEM (SWEGS) TO HEAT OIL LADEN ROCK OR ROCK WITH PERMEABLE FLUID CONTENT FOR ENHANCE OIL RECOVERY
摘要 Apparatus is provided having a heat extraction system for generating geothermal heat from within a drilled well, comprising: a heat conductive material injected into an area within a heat nest near a bottom of a drilled well between a heat exchanging element and rock, and any fluid around the rock, surrounding the heat nest to form a closed-loop solid state heat exchange to heat contents of a piping system flowing into and out of the heat exchanging element at an equilibrium temperature at which the rock surrounding the heat nest and generating the geothermal heat continually recoups the geothermal heat that the rock is conducting to the heat conductive material.

主权项 1. Apparatus comprising: a heat extraction system for generating geothermal heat from within a drilled well, comprising: a heat conductive material injected into an area within a heat nest near a bottom of a drilled well between a heat exchanging element and rock, or rock with a permeable fluid content, surrounding the heat nest to form a closed-loop solid state heat exchange to heat contents of a piping system flowing into and out of the heat exchanging element at an equilibrium temperature at which the rock, or rock with a permeable fluid content, surrounding the heat nest and generating the geothermal heat continually recoups the geothermal heat that the rock, or rock with a permeable fluid content, is conducting to the heat conductive material and above which the geothermal heat generated by the rock, or rock with a permeable fluid content, surrounding the heat nest dissipates as the heat conductive material conducts heat from the rock, or rock with a permeable fluid content, surrounding the heat nest to the heat exchanging element,the heat conductive material configured to solidify to substantially fill the area within the heat nest to transfer heat from the rock, or rock with a permeable fluid content, surrounding the heat nest and the heat exchanging element,the piping system configured to bring the contents from a surface of the well into the heat nest and carry heated contents to the surface of the well from the heat nest, andthe closed-loop solid state heat exchange configured to extract geothermal heat from the well without exposing the rock, or rock with a permeable fluid content, surrounding the heat nest to a liquid flow, and provide heated contents to the piping system for further processing; and an enhanced oil recovery apparatus configured to receive the heated content and to further process the heated content in order to deliver heat to oil in an oil reservoir to decrease substantially the viscosity of the oil and increase substantially oil recovery of the oil in the oil reservoir.
